summaryrefslogtreecommitdiffstats
path: root/test
diff options
context:
space:
mode:
authorJosh Cooper <josh@puppetlabs.com>2011-08-19 14:03:56 -0700
committerJosh Cooper <josh@puppetlabs.com>2011-08-19 14:03:56 -0700
commit384302af6dec8c51442f2f29a4c7c555379cd297 (patch)
tree27680b19648100058c752e5fa4136a88a73d7a4f /test
parent71e190bf255f98e900f7ddd55db393d448df3274 (diff)
parent2091cbeade9d69a18689609f407f9d7f0304dc04 (diff)
downloadpuppet-384302af6dec8c51442f2f29a4c7c555379cd297.tar.gz
puppet-384302af6dec8c51442f2f29a4c7c555379cd297.tar.xz
puppet-384302af6dec8c51442f2f29a4c7c555379cd297.zip
Merge branch 'backport-windows-work-to-2.7' into 2.7.x
* backport-windows-work-to-2.7: (60 commits) maint: Fix build break due to recent merge from 2.7.x to master Fix posix exec provider spec failures on Windows (#5495) Remove dead Windows-specific code from posix exec provider Stop trying to make config directories in Windows specs (#8272) Add missing tests for Windows service provider methods. (#8409) Add a default group provider for Windows (#8408) Add a default user provider for Windows (#8408/8409) Add a Windows ADSI helper module (#8663) Exclude exec timeout test on Windows (#8663) Exclude git rev-parse HEAD spec test on Windows Check for the appropriate permissions in File type tests on Windows Remove :fails_on_windows from file type tests that no longer fail on Windows Disable file bucket diffing tests on Windows Always put a slash between the checksum and path in filebucket URLs Treat Windows absolute paths as absolute paths Consolidate test logic determining if a registered file is in the temp directory Clarify logic and error messages when initializing Puppet::FileBucket::File Disable symlink related file tests on Windows (#8644) Host provider on Windows (#8660) Fix destdir option on Windows ...
Diffstat (limited to 'test')
-rwxr-xr-xtest/lib/puppettest.rb1
-rwxr-xr-xtest/network/handler/master.rb5
-rwxr-xr-xtest/network/server/webrick.rb27
-rwxr-xr-xtest/ral/type/filesources.rb1
4 files changed, 5 insertions, 29 deletions
diff --git a/test/lib/puppettest.rb b/test/lib/puppettest.rb
index a60092cf7..6bae80a01 100755
--- a/test/lib/puppettest.rb
+++ b/test/lib/puppettest.rb
@@ -280,7 +280,6 @@ module PuppetTest
Puppet::Util::Storage.clear
Puppet.clear
Puppet.settings.clear
- Puppet::Util::Cacher.expire
@memoryatend = Puppet::Util.memory
diff = @memoryatend - @memoryatstart
diff --git a/test/network/handler/master.rb b/test/network/handler/master.rb
index 4c0374a76..9326e4b38 100755
--- a/test/network/handler/master.rb
+++ b/test/network/handler/master.rb
@@ -16,11 +16,6 @@ class TestMaster < Test::Unit::TestCase
Puppet::Resource::Catalog.indirection.stubs(:find).returns(@catalog)
end
- def teardown
- super
- Puppet::Util::Cacher.expire
- end
-
def test_freshness_is_always_now
now1 = mock 'now1'
Time.stubs(:now).returns(now1)
diff --git a/test/network/server/webrick.rb b/test/network/server/webrick.rb
index 624147b6c..e1fd68921 100755
--- a/test/network/server/webrick.rb
+++ b/test/network/server/webrick.rb
@@ -11,24 +11,17 @@ class TestWebrickServer < Test::Unit::TestCase
def setup
Puppet::Util::SUIDManager.stubs(:asuser).yields
+ Puppet::SSL::Host.instance_variable_set(:@localhost, nil)
super
end
- def teardown
- super
- Puppet::Network::HttpPool.clear_http_instances
- end
-
# Make sure we can create a server, and that it knows how to create its
# certs by default.
def test_basics
server = nil
assert_raise(Puppet::Error, "server succeeded with no cert") do
-
- server = Puppet::Network::HTTPServer::WEBrick.new(
-
+ server = Puppet::Network::HTTPServer::WEBrick.new(
:Port => @@port,
-
:Handlers => {
:Status => nil
}
@@ -36,11 +29,8 @@ class TestWebrickServer < Test::Unit::TestCase
end
assert_nothing_raised("Could not create simple server") do
-
- server = Puppet::Network::HTTPServer::WEBrick.new(
-
+ server = Puppet::Network::HTTPServer::WEBrick.new(
:Port => @@port,
-
:Handlers => {
:CA => {}, # so that certs autogenerate
:Status => nil
@@ -76,11 +66,8 @@ class TestWebrickServer < Test::Unit::TestCase
client = nil
assert_nothing_raised {
-
- client = Puppet::Network::Client.status.new(
-
+ client = Puppet::Network::Client.status.new(
:Server => "localhost",
-
:Port => @@port
)
}
@@ -91,17 +78,13 @@ class TestWebrickServer < Test::Unit::TestCase
server = nil
Puppet[:certdnsnames] = "localhost"
assert_nothing_raised {
-
- server = Puppet::Network::HTTPServer::WEBrick.new(
-
+ server = Puppet::Network::HTTPServer::WEBrick.new(
:Port => @@port,
-
:Handlers => {
:CA => {}, # so that certs autogenerate
:Status => nil
}
)
-
}
pid = fork {
diff --git a/test/ral/type/filesources.rb b/test/ral/type/filesources.rb
index 3363aafb3..f39d53907 100755
--- a/test/ral/type/filesources.rb
+++ b/test/ral/type/filesources.rb
@@ -26,7 +26,6 @@ class TestFileSources < Test::Unit::TestCase
def teardown
super
- Puppet::Network::HttpPool.clear_http_instances
end
def use_storage